I spent two days with Bob Shimon along California’s Mendocino Coast — both out in the field collecting redwoods and oaks, and back in his garden surrounded by decades of collected and show worthy trees.
When I first started my YouTube channel, my goal was never just to style trees — it was always to eventually tell the deeper stories behind the people, places, and history that shape this art form. While I still love designing and styling on camera, this short documentary is the piece I’m most proud of publishing to date.
It also marks the beginning of a new series — stories about the individuals who’ve quietly shaped the North American bonsai scene, often without the recognition they deserve. Bob felt like the right place to begin.
